References specialized value cahier provides with “individualized lesson plans.”.Here is how you add an internship to your resume: First, place the Internship section right after the education section. Title it: Internships. Second, write your internship title and role. Be specific. If your internship was in the marketing department, instead of just “Intern”, say “Marketing Intern”. When writing a resume for internships, you need to write it for both human readers and computerized resume scanners. Companies that receive a lot of internship/job applications often use application tracking software (ATS) systems to simplify the process.Look for keywords like customer service and content creation and write them down in a list. Then make a list of your own skills. Look back over your education and work experience sections to jog your memory.
